Shane van Gisbergen's 2024-25 NASCAR season was marked by a remarkable transformation from a struggling rookie to a dominant road course winner, setting records with four victories and securing a playoff spot. However, his playoff run exposed his inexperience on oval tracks, culminating in disappointing finishes that ultimately kept him from advancing, despite his improvements and strong team support. Van Gisbergen expressed both pride in his achievements and frustration with his recent performances, emphasizing his commitment to help teammate Ross Chastain in the title fight. Meanwhile, Alex Bowman highlighted tire issues and restarts as key challenges limiting his team's performance, though he praised his crew's efforts and remained optimistic about improving in the remaining races. Austin Cindric, after a challenging race with mechanical problems, expressed confidence in his team's capabilities and his own progress, looking forward to competing strongly in the next playoff round. Together, these drivers illustrate the intense competition and strategic complexities defining the current NASCAR season.
